




已阅读5页,还剩7页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
毕 业 设 计 ( 论 文 ) 开 题 报 告设计(论文)题目 : 面对校园的团购网站设计与实现 院 系 名 称: 计算机科学与技术学院 专 业 班 级: 学 生 姓 名: 开 题 时 间: 指导委员会审查意见:签字: 年 月 日本科生毕业设计(开题报告)目 录1、课题研发目的及意义 .12、课题研发现状及分析 .12.1 发展状况背景 .12.2 网站的需求分析 .22.3 团购网站可行性分析 .23、设计的基本内容和拟解决的主要问题 .33.1 总体概述 .33.2 网站结构模块 .33.3 具体各项功能 .43.4 拟解决的问题 .74、开发工具及技术路线 .74.1 技术介绍 .74.2 结构介绍 .84.3 技术路线 .95、进度安排 .96、参考文献 .10本科生毕业设计(开题报告)11、课题研发目的及意义校园网络团购这种的消费模式为大学生在购买商品时,带来了价格上的实惠,并且在购买商品的过程中接触到了更多的人和事。所以在某种程度上说,校园网络团购已不仅仅是一种消费或购物模式,而是一种进行社会交流,社会化活动的方式。国内的发展开始脱离了“社会化团购”的模式团购的概念很早就有,谈不上谁是原创,但像 groupon 这样社会化团购网站,在国内多少还是有模仿的意思,只是从目前来看,经过入乡随俗的加工,国内的社会化团购网站慢慢开始发生了变化。 很多网站慢慢开始抛开了地域范围和服务产品的限制,开始转行以具体商品作为团购的对象,这在模式上都可以叫做团购,而且只要价钱合理照样会有人买,照样是会赚大钱的项目,但这样一来,社会化团购的概念多少会变了味道。现有的团购形式大致有 3 种:第一种,是自发行为的团购,就是购买者本身为了能够以较低的价格购买到产品而组织的一种行为。第二种,是公司行为的,就是现在的团购性质的公司,如齐家家居网,在这过程中,供应商有少许利润,组织者有微薄利润,而参与者能够在保证正品的情况下拿到比市场低价的产品。第三种,就是 JS 自己组织的团购,在网上发贴组织并具有诱导会员购买的。2、课题研发现状及分析2.1 发展状况背景网络的普及让团购成为了很多中国人参与的消费革命。网络成为一种新的消费方式所谓网络团购,就是互不认识的消费者,借助互联网的“网聚人的力量”来聚集资金,加大与商家的谈判能力,以求得最优的价格。 却已经成为在网民中流行的一种新消费方式。对于团购这个新生的名词,现在已经被越来越多的朋友所认可,从厂家到网友,一提到团购,给大家的第一印象就是性价比高。那么团购之前我们又是怎样生活的呢? 我们的年代,人都比较有经济头脑,加上有了网络这个便捷的联系环境,越来越多的陌生的但又有着共同目标的人就开始聚在一起了。于是团购就适时的出现了,从开始的网友自发的组织一起去与厂家谈价到后来的公司形式的团购。无论是哪种形式的,最终的目的都是一样的,就是在质量保证的基础上谋取价格本科生毕业设计(开题报告)2的优势。2.2 网站的需求分析基于 SSH 技术的团购网采用 B/S 结构、结合网络数据库开发技术来设计本系统。开发语言采用 JSP,数据库使用 MySQL5.6 数据库。完成以下基本功能:本系统是一个独立的系统,用来解决团购网站的管理问题。采用 JSP 技术构建了一个有效而且实用的团购网站管理平台,目的是为高效地完成对团购网站的管理。 该项目是一个基于 JSP 技术的团购网站,其设计内容模块以及功能如下: 1.系统管理:用户登录,修改密码,退出系统; 2.用户管理:包括管理员、会员; 3.团购产品介绍:(多角度查看,名称,价格等),可对产品进行多条件查询; 4.产品团购:(须登录才可操作,可在线参与团购产品); 5.订单管理:注册会员登录后可在线修改自己的团购信息等; 6.后台管理(产品管理,用户管理,订单管理,公告管理)。 整个设计的内容及以上的功能都会对后台数据库内相应涉及到的数据表中的数据进行存储、删除、修改、查询等操作,最终提交的设计报告也包含了从最初的需求分析到网站建设成功的具体说明,以及数据存储更新过程等整个设计的各流程环节详细说明。 基于 SSH 技术的团购网具有标准基于 J2EE 技术的团购网所具有的现实中完整的团购网站销售管理步骤,完全的虚拟现实实现。真正实现节约资源、提高效率、业务处理的同时真正实现基于 J2EE 技术的团购网的功能作用。2.3 团购网站可行性分析优点:(1)价格低廉:网络经营与大批量的购买从不同的方面降低了成本。而对尚没有实现经济上的独立,属于无劳动收入的群体的大学生,购买商品时,价格因素总是占据着非常重要的地位,而网络团购正好符合了该消费群体的要求。 (2)物流配送方式非常便捷:与分散在全国各地的买家不同,各所大学学生的生活起居相对集中。这使一直困扰网络团购的物流配送得到了很好的解决校园网络团购使物流配送得到了相对的简化,从而使配送准确、及时,同时也使成本大大降低。(3)满足消费者个性化的需求:在传统消费模式中,由于巨大的寻找成本,导致某些个性化的消费行为无法进行。但现在通过网络,消费者可以联合部分趣味相投的个性消费者,形成一定的市场规模,在合理的价格下享受最特别的产品和服务。缺点:(存在风险)网络虽然及时、快捷,但毕竟不是实体,也没有 3d 效果,所以对需要购买的商品只能通过商品描述及照片来查看,服装不能试穿、电子产品不能试用,本科生毕业设计(开题报告)3很可能在一些方面与买家的理解产生误差。我们项目的特点以及优势:(1)方便、快捷、节省时间和精力。(2)尽力寻找性价比最高的商家资源,保证价格低廉、产品实惠。(3)因为是由本校学生提供快捷、优质的服务,因此学生将享受到更优质的服务。(4)除了可以消费之外,还可以为学生提供实习的机会,以及赚取生活费。3、设计的基本内容和拟解决的主要问题3.1 总体概述大学生校园团购网站顾名思义就是指服务于在校大学生的一种网络交易平台,其目的是让大学生在网络上购买商品更快捷,组团购买更优惠。利用学校内部与周边现有的商家资源以及其他的批发市场,建立起网上购物物美价廉、组团购物更多实惠的大学生校园团购网站。学生们按照注册用户名并登录到网站这一流程在网上进行购物或参加团购,所购买的商品有物流配送快递专员采取送货上门的方式给予送货,学生确认无误后可用过支付宝或者网上银行支付,也可以采取货到付款的形式。当学生们有在网上购物的需要时,可随时留意或者关注我们的校园团购网站上发布的团购商品信息,这些商品主要包括服饰、美食、书籍、影像娱乐、电子产品、日常用品、旅游景点、体育用品等。我们会不时的为学生提供一系列的商品的团购推荐,及时更新网站上发布的内容以提供最新的消息,让广大消费者更快的找到自己想要且有适合自己的商品,为学生们省时省力省资金。3.2 网站结构模块校园团购网站网站管理广告管理支付功能会员积分团购预订商品分类本科生毕业设计(开题报告)4图 3.2.1 结构模块网络结构如上图所示3.3 具体各项功能校园团购网站是接网络商城、团购、订购、支付、广告、论坛等功能于一身的大型校园内的团购网站,一下对此具体展开具体介绍。一、商品分类:在首页,我们会按照科学性、系统性、实用性的原则,专对与学生们的消费情况,将商品分为六个种类。图 3.3.1 商品分类图把商品按类别分开,也会使页面看起来更清楚明朗,使人一目了然。像列队一样把商品排列好,看上去即整洁,又美观。将琳琅满目的商品一分类别的形式展现在学生面前,这样可以有效地引导学生们在我们的网站中挑选自己所需要的商品,不必浪费学生们太多的时间,而且可以加大商品销量。将商品分类不仅有利于消费者,也有利于网站的管理者。可以确切掌握商品的销售情况,方便商品数目的统计,根据统计结果,准确的找出学生们最大的购买需求主要有哪些方面。二、团购、订购功能:我们的项目名称是校园团购网站,所以整个的网站的主打功能就是网站的团购功能。商品分类美食娱乐手机数码户外运动服装服饰图书影像本科生毕业设计(开题报告)5在首页,我们摄者了最新一期的团购内容,这其中包括显示优惠、商品秒杀、促销抢购、套餐搭配、会员优惠、包邮商品等广泛的优惠活动供学生们可进行选择。为了买到性价比高的商品,学生们一般会进行“货比三家”的行为,针对他们这种心理和行为,以往的团体购买信息也会战士在网站中,来供学生们参考查看,做对比,拓宽商品的比较范围。团购网站中的订购功能,也是网站设计中的一大特色,他方便快捷。学生们可以随时随地购买自己心仪的商品,不收时间、地点、条件等多方面的拘束。一般有以下几种订购方式。图 3.3.2 团购、订购功能图三、会员功能:设置会员功能是团购网站吸引新客户,赢得新老客户青睐的一种很好的方式。学生们可以通过进入网站,注册会员后,享受会员待遇,获得购物积分或购物劵,从而购买商品更优惠。会员待遇:(1)新注册的会员可以获得相应的积分;(2)邀请会员注册并购买是商品,可获得积分奖励;(3)已是会员的,每天登录(签到)可以获得积分奖励;(4)购买某些商品,也可以获得积分或购物劵。四、支付功能:本网站的支付功能支持网上付款、货到付款两种方式。网上付款包括:支付宝在线支付、网上银行支付、使用会员团购劵与积分三种途径。网上银行支持多家银行。货到付款可以用现金支付。下面是流程图:订购方式网站订购短信订购电话订购本科生毕业设计(开题报告)6图 3.3.3 支付功能图五、广告模块在广告模块中。我们主打的有两部分广告展示。其一是我们校园团购网站的自己打出的广告,用以宣传本网站的内容、信息,给网站打造出声名鹊起的名声。以广告的形式将最新一期的团购商品信息完美的呈现在学生们的面前,以绚丽的画面配合简短的广告语,吸引住同学们的眼球,不论买不买,只要关注的人多了,那我们的客户也少不了,而且这样更有利于信息的广泛传播。其二是其他网站放在我们网站中做宣传的广告。这样做有两点好处:一方面可以赚取佣金,增加我们网站运营的资金流动数目;另一方面也是为广大学生服务,让学生们在我们的网站中就可以了解多家网站的最新信息,开阔学生们的视野。六、网站管理网站管理包括很多方面,这里只罗列出几个非常重要的管理项目。如下图所示用户登录进入购物车填写收货人信息支付宝付款选择支付方式网上银行付款在线支付货到付款本科生毕业设计(开题报告)7新闻、广告发布新一期的网络团购商品信息上传网站管理 会员管理(会员信息、会员登录)数据库管理(数据备份备份、恢复、维护)网站程序维护页面美工图 3.3.4 网站管理图3.4 拟解决的问题1、应用 tomcat,发布 web 工程,实现用户与后台交互;2、检索流程设计;3、隐私权限、访问权限设置及测试;4、用户使用合理性判断。4、开发工具及技术路线4.1 技术介绍本 系 统 的 设 计 主 要 运 用 了 MyEclipse 和 Tomcat 后 台 服 务 器 技 术 , 设 计 中 采用 了 html、 JSP 技 术 完 成 了 页 面 设 计 过 程 , 在 网 站 的 注 册 、 登 录 、 访 问 、 查 找 等状 态 进 行 详 细 的 设 计 , 并 且 系统采用 B/S 模式,利用 mysql 数据库实现网页与数据库的交互,最终实现家庭记忆网站的设计。1、MyEclipseMyEclipse, 通 常 用 来 设 计 Java, J2EE 的 Eclipse 插 件 集 合 , 利 用 它 可 以完 成 对 数 据 库 和 J2EE 的 开 发 。 通 过 对 应 用 程 序 服 务 器 进 行 整 合 , 可 以 大 大 的 增强 运 算 速 度 。 MyEclipse 的 功 能 十 分 强 大 , 几 乎 涵 盖 了 各 种 设 计 功 能 。2、TomcatTomcat 是 一 种 免 费 的 开 放 源 代 码 的 Web 应 用 服 务 器 。 在 访 问 客 户 比 较 少 的情 况 下 被 经 常 采 纳 , 在 设 计 JSP 程 序 时 成 为 最 好 的 选 择 。 换 句 话 说 , 将Tomcat 服 务 器 安 装 到 一 台 电 脑 上 时 , 可 通 过 它 对 HTML 页 面 的 访 问 请 求 进 行 配合 。 事 实 上 , Tomcat 可 以 看 成 Apache 服 务 器 基 础 上 的 延 伸 , 但 它 工 作 时 相 对比 较 独 立 , 因 此 当 tomcat 工 作 时 , 事 实 上 它 是 看 成 一 个 与 Apache 服 务 器 相 对独 立 的 进 程 运 行 的 。本科生毕业设计(开题报告)83、JSP 技术JSP 程 序 使 用 了 Java 编 程 语 言 , JSP 技 术 可 以 对 动 态 网 页 进 行 封 装 。 通 过tags 和 scriptlets, 网 页 还 能 访 问 存 在 于 服 务 端 的 资 源 的 应 用 逻 辑 。 JSP 可 以分 离 网 页 逻 辑 与 网 页 设 计 和 显 示 , 对 可 重 用 的 基 于 组 件 的 开 发 进 行 支 撑 , 更 容易 的 对 基 于 Web 的 应 用 程 序 进 行 设 计 。4、struts2Struts2 是 Struts 的下一代产品。是在 struts 和 WebWork 的技术基础上进行了合并,全新的 Struts 2 框架。其全新的 Struts 2 的体系结构与 Struts 1 的体系结构的差别巨大。Struts 2 以 WebWork 为核心,采用拦截器的机制来处理用户的请求,这样的设计也使得业务逻辑控制器能够与 Servlet API 完全脱离开,所以Struts 2 可以理解为 WebWork 的更新产品。因为 Struts 2 和 Struts 1 有着太大的变化,但是相对于 WebWork,Struts 2 只有很小的变化。5、MYSQLMySQL 支 持 多 线 程 的 特 点 , 可 以 方 便 的 利 用 系 统 资 源 , 有 效 提 高 速 度 , 而 且提 供 了 TCP/IP、 ODBC 和 JDBC 等 多 种 方 式 途 径 来 连 接 数 据 库 , 同 时 也 可 以 进 行 二次 开 发 的 数 据 库 表 结 构 空 间 的 扩 展 。 6、spring 框架Spring 可以将简单的组件配置、组合成为复杂的应用。在 Spring 中,应用对象被声明式地组合,典型地是在一个 XML 文件里。Spring 也提供了很多基础功能(事务管理、持久化框架集成等等),将应用逻辑的开发留给了你。 所有 Spring 的这些特征使你能够编写更干净、更可管理、并且更易于测试的代码。它们也为 Spring 中的各种模块提供了基础支持。7、Hibernate 介绍面向对象技术在最近 10 年多年中得到了极大的发展,现在大多数企业系统都是采用面向对象技术进行开发的,而这些企业系统均使用关系型数据库永久保存数据。在企业应用系统中,涉及的业务实体会使用对象和关系数据这两种表现形式,业务实体在内存中表现为对象,而在数据库中表现为关系数据。内存中的对象之间会有关系、继承和多态等面向对象的特性,而数据库中的数据之间则无法直接表达这些特性。因而需要一种神奇的技术,可以实现对象与关系数据库中数据之间的自由装换,而对象/关系映射(Object/Relational Mapping,ORM)框架的功能正是如此。4.2 结构介绍在三层体系结构的 B/S(Browser/Server,浏览器/服务器结构)系统中,用户可以通过浏览器向分布在网络上的众多服务器发出请求。B/S 系统极大地简化了客户机本科生毕业设计(开题报告)9的工作量,客户机上只需要安装、配置少量的客户端运行软件即可,服务器将担负大量的工作,对数据库的访问以及应用程序的执行都将由服务器来完成。B/S 架构的不断成熟,主要使用 WWW 浏览器技术,结合多种浏览器脚本语言,用通用浏览器需要实现原本复杂的专有软件来实现的强大功能,并节约了开发成本,是一种新的软件架构。B/S 系统包括:表示逻辑层,控制逻辑层,数据展现层,三层是相对独立又相互关联。4.3 技术路线本设计研究的技术路线:1、主要采用 JSP、Java 技术、MYSQL 数据库,对于数据库的建立和维护要求建立一个数据完整性强、数据安全性好、数据稳定性高的库。2、JSP2 与 Struts2 标签库坐阵视图层,Struts2 的核心控制器与业务控制充当控制层,Hibernate 与各业务逻辑组件处理业务层事务,最后由 Spring 统管 Bean 资源,对整个应用的 JavaBean 实例资源进行统一管理与调度。这样使三个开源框架有机地整合起来并更好地发挥它们的优势,实现了系统多层开发的低耦合,提高了JavaEE 应用开发的效率。3、应用 tomcat,发布 web 工程,实现 Internet 的互联
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025中心医院云计算技术在医疗领域应用专题考核
- 2025杭州市临安区部分医疗卫生事业单位招聘35人考前自测高频考点模拟试题附答案详解(完整版)
- 2025广西百色干部学院公开招聘教研人员3人考前自测高频考点模拟试题及答案详解(易错题)
- 2025黑龙江绥化职业技术教育中心“市委书记进校园”引才8人考前自测高频考点模拟试题及答案详解参考
- 2025年甘肃酒泉市玉门市引进急需紧缺人才(第一批)模拟试卷附答案详解
- 2025南方石油勘探开发有限责任公司春季高校毕业生招聘5人考前自测高频考点模拟试题及答案详解(各地真题)
- 2025空军军医大学口腔医院社会招聘(119人)考前自测高频考点模拟试题及答案详解(网校专用)
- 2025年甘肃省中共嘉峪关市委党校(市行政学院)招聘公益性岗位人员模拟试卷及答案详解(考点梳理)
- 重庆市人民医院伽玛刀治疗脑血管病适应证考核
- 大学课件昆虫
- 直流电压和电流的测量
- 中学教职工参加升旗仪式的规范要求
- INVOICE商业发票样本格式
- 房地产企业成本管理(课件)
- 文体与翻译公文文体科技文体
- GB/T 15820-1995聚乙烯压力管材与管件连接的耐拉拔试验
- GB 4706.76-2008家用和类似用途电器的安全灭虫器的特殊要求
- 部编人教版九年级语文上册第14课《故乡》课件
- 全国人大代表候选人初步建议人选登记表
- 禾川x3系列伺服说明书
- 诗歌《舟夜书所见》课件
评论
0/150
提交评论